The Syracuse Crunch made the Calder Cup Playoffs this season after going 37-23-8-4 with 86 points. They had a goal differential of +28. The Crunch were eliminated in the first round of the playoffs after being swept by the Rochester Americans.
The Syracuse Crunch kept their leadership team intact by bringing back two franchise icons on one-year contracts. On Tuesday, they announced that they had signed both captain Gabriel Dumont and the franchise leader in games played, Daniel Walcott, to one-year, AHL contracts.
It was a successful weekend for the Syracuse Crunch as they swept the Toronto Marlies on Friday and Saturday. With two more wins, they moved within three points of the Cleveland Monsters with a game in hand.
